Jokioinen vs Rio Branco Climate & Distance Between

Brazil flag
  • The distance between Jokioinen, Finland and Rio Branco, Brazil is approximately 11,044 km or 6,863 mi.
  • To reach Jokioinen in this distance one would set out from Rio Branco bearing 29.6° or NNE and follow the great circles arc to approach Jokioinen bearing 86.2° or E .
  • Jokioinen has a boreal subarctic climate with no dry season (Dfc) whereas Rio Branco has a tropical monsoonal climate (Am).
  • Jokioinen is in or near the boreal wet forest biome whereas Rio Branco is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ome.
  • The mean temperature is 21 °C (37.8°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 20.8 °C (37.4°F) more in Jokioinen.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to extremely h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 1361.2 mm (53.6 in) less which is equivalent to 1361.2 l/m² (33.41 US gal/ft²) or 13,612,000 l/ha (1,455,213 US gal/ac) less. About 2/7 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 43.7° lower in Jokioinen than in Rio Branco.
